🏕️ Pearrygin Lake State Park Highlights

  • Spacious three-tiered grassy group site for dispersed tenting
  • Flush toilets, sinks, showers in bathroom buildings
  • Buoy-roped swim section in day-use area and boat launches
  • Trails for walking, biking, running
  • Free overflow parking available in the day-use area
